In soccer J1, eight games of the second round were played, and Kawasaki Frontale defeated Vegalta Sendai 5 to 1 to win the opening three consecutive games.

▽ Frontale scored 4 points in the first half alone, including Yu Kobayashi scoring 2 goals, and defeated Vegalta 5 to 1.

Frontale has won the opening three consecutive games.



▽ FC Tokyo vs. Cerezo Osaka, FC Tokyo won by Masato Morishige's goal just before the end of the match, and won 3-2 in a come-from-behind victory.

In Cerezo, Yoshito Okubo scored three consecutive goals but failed to keep the lead twice.



▽ Shimizu S-Pulse vs. Avispa Fukuoka, Avispa caught up with the tie just before the end of the match and drew 2-2.



▽ Tokushima Vortis vs. Vissel Kobe drew 1: 1.

Vortis, who returned to J1 for the first time in seven years, was caught up in the final stages and was a draw for two consecutive games.



▽ Yokohama FC vs. Oita Trinita, Trinita won 2-1.



▽ Sagan Tosu vs Urawa Reds, Sagan won 2-0, and the opening two consecutive wins.

In Sagan, Keita Yamashita scored two goals.



▽ Kashiwa Reysol vs. Shonan Bellmare, Reysol won 2-1.



▽ Nagoya Grampus vs. Hokkaido Consadole Sapporo, Grandpas won 1-0 with the goal of Yuki Soma.

Grampus has won the opening two consecutive games.



▽ The match between Gamba Osaka and Kashima Antlers was canceled because five players including Gamba players got a positive test for the new coronavirus.

The J-League is considering an alternative date.
